    A Mother’s Run: The Heartbreaking Moment That Unites Us All

    On August 28, 2025, a moment unfolded in Minneapolis that no parent should ever have to experience. A mother, barefoot and frantic, sprinted toward her child’s school, her shoes in one hand and her heart shattered in the other. In that desperate run, millions of parents across the country stood beside her, their hearts breaking in unison.

    What Happened

    A tragedy unfolded at a school in Minneapolis when gunfire erupted, sending shockwaves of panic through the community. As sirens blared and chaos swept through the air, one mother’s instincts took over. Without a second thought, she ran toward the danger, not away from it. Her only thought was her child, her heart racing with a hope that couldn’t be silenced.

    Public or Social Media Reaction

    Social media quickly erupted with tributes and expressions of solidarity. Parents, teachers, and even strangers shared their support, uniting in grief and reflection. The hashtag #WeRunForThem spread like wildfire, as millions of parents around the world posted their thoughts, shared their own experiences, and showed the grieving mother — and others like her — that they weren’t alone.

    This tragedy, as heartbreaking as it is, brought forth a collective cry for change, for safety, for peace. The public’s response wasn’t just about mourning the incident; it was about standing together and saying enough is enough. We cannot, and should not, accept a world where parents have to run toward gunshots, fearing for their children’s lives.
